Understand the Court Process
Browsing a dui court hearing can really feel challenging, but recognizing the court process can make it more convenient. Initially, you'll need to understand that your hearing is likely to take place in a municipal or area court. You'll go into the court, where the court supervises your situation along with the prosecutor and possibly your attorney. It is very important to get here very early to familiarize yourself with the setting and the procedures.
Next, the hearing generally starts with the judge calling your case. You'll be asked to enter a plea-- guilty, innocent, or no competition. If you beg innocent, the court will certainly set up a trial date. During the hearing, both sides might offer evidence, witness testaments, and arguments. Be prepared to listen thoroughly and respond appropriately.
Understanding courtroom rules is vital; stand when the judge gets in and leaves, and talk only when motivated. Remain calmness and composed, as this can affect how the court regards you.
Last but not least, bear in mind that the process may differ based on your specific charges, so familiarize on your own with any distinct facets that might emerge in your case.
Gather Necessary Documents
Gathering required papers is essential for your DWI court hearing. Start by accumulating all relevant documentation related to your case. This includes your arrest report, citation, and any kind of breath or blood examination outcomes. These papers supply essential information that can affect your protection and will assist you recognize the specifics of the fees against you.
Next, gather any evidence that sustains your case. This could consist of witness statements, photographs, or any other documents that can assist establish your side of the story. If you have actually completed any type of alcohol education programs, include those certificates too; they can reveal the court your commitment to resolving the concern.

Speak With Legal Professionals
Consulting with lawyers is a critical action in planning for your DWI court hearing. A skilled lawyer can provide you with very useful insights right into the legal process, helping you comprehend the fees against you and prospective defenses.
They'll examine your situation's specifics, including the scenarios of your arrest and any proof gathered, to create a strong approach. You should select an attorney who concentrates on DWI situations, as they'll be familiar with local laws and court procedures.
Throughout your examination, do not be reluctant to ask questions. Make clear the potential consequences you might encounter, such as fines, permit suspension, or jail time. Talk about whether you may be qualified for plea bargains or alternative sentencing options.
